Output 8c624cb7e0df40b8d30be73c630fbe8a938905d40c5c51e3115b216817e3f6f3:1

value
10522833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 827c2d4e4297ed896fc6afff63418302ceef6516 OP_EQUAL
address
MKo6qLRPR1ejhf9rZxiiDENj8wRe1NDWEy
transaction
8c624cb7e0df40b8d30be73c630fbe8a938905d40c5c51e3115b216817e3f6f3
spent
true